After teaching the option trading class in Kauai, I had a pretty active week trading. I rolled my SPY LEAPS out a year by selling to close the Dec '06 120 calls and buying to open the Dec '07 120 calls for a net debit of $5.30 a share before commission and I then created a spread by selling the Dec '07 140 calls for a credit of $7.40 a share. Overall, those moves resulted in a before commission credit of $2.10 a share. If the SP-500 continues to climb, the 20 spread could yield a nice profit. If SPY retreats, it will give me the opportunity to buy back the 140 calls for a profit and then resell them or some other call when the SP-500 goes back up.
I also created a spread on the Biotech Hldrs (BBH) when I sold the Mar 200 calls to bring in $1.80 a share income. This time, the spread was a calendar spread where I am short the Mar 200's and long the Jan '07 200 calls.
I also sold my $5 Jan 07 calls on Tenet Healthcare (THC) for a 30 cent a share gain or a 9.6% return before commission on a position I entered on January 27th.
The straddles on Cardinal Health (CAH), Burlington Resources (BR) and Morgan Stanley (MS) haven't done anything positive yet. BR is at resistance so I am looking for a move soon. MS is also at a resistance and looks as though it could break through if it completes a reverse head and shoulders. CAH is nearing a 2 year high and a break through could be the precursor to a move up.
EBAY stayed near even (-$0.28) for the week and is in a position to either break resistance or turn down providing the chance to sell a call against my long LEAPS position.
